About Aldar Group
Aldar Properties was established in 2004 and has become one of the important real estate companies in Abu Dhabi and the UAE.
Aldar is involved in developing communities, homes, villas, commercial buildings, retail destinations, hospitality projects and other major developments.
Aldar's business is mainly divided into two major areas:
1. Aldar Development
Aldar Development focuses on developing new communities, homes, villas, commercial buildings and other real estate projects.
2. Aldar Investment
Aldar Investment focuses more on investment and income-generating assets. It has investments in areas such as education, hospitality, retail and other sectors.
Some well-known places and developments connected with Aldar include:
Yas Island
Ferrari World Abu Dhabi
Saadiyat Island
Al Raha Beach
Different residential and villa projects in the UAE
These projects show how large the company's business is and why there can be different types of career opportunities within the group.

Why Are Some Aldar Job Applications Rejected?
This is one of the most important parts for job seekers.
Getting rejected does not always mean that you don't have enough experience. Sometimes your CV, application or interview performance may be the reason.
Based on our view and research, these are some areas job seekers should improve.
1. Lack of UAE Real Estate Knowledge
For some Aldar positions, especially sales, customer service and property-related jobs, having UAE market knowledge can be very useful.
If you are applying for a real estate position, try to understand the UAE property market.
You should have a basic idea about:
Abu Dhabi and Dubai property markets
Major communities
Villas and apartments
Customer requirements
Property buying and selling
Basic UAE real estate rules
Customer service
Property investment
For customer-facing jobs, communication is also very important.
Good English communication can help you deal confidently with customers. Arabic can also be an advantage for some positions.
Our view: If you are applying for a UAE real estate job, don't only study the job description. Spend some time learning about the UAE property market too.
2. Poor ATS CV
Your CV is one of the most important parts of a job application.
Many job seekers send the same CV to every company. In our opinion, this is not the best way.
If you have UAE or GCC experience, clearly mention it in your CV.
Also, check the job description and include relevant skills that you genuinely have.
For example, depending on the job, keywords could include:
Real Estate, Property Management, Sales, Customer Service, Client Relationship, Negotiation, Business Development, Accounts Payable, Financial Reporting, UAE Market Knowledge, CRM, Reporting and Communication Skills.
Don't add fake keywords just to pass an ATS system. Only mention skills and experience you actually have.
3. Poor Interview Preparation
Another common reason for rejection is poor interview preparation.
Some candidates have good experience but don't know much about the company when they attend the interview.
Before an Aldar interview, study the company and understand the job you applied for.
You should be ready for questions such as:
Tell me about yourself.
Why do you want to join Aldar?
What do you know about Aldar?
Why should we hire you?
What experience do you have in the UAE?
How do you handle difficult customers?
What are your strengths?
What are your career goals?
Our tip: Don't try to memorize big answers. Understand your own experience and explain it in simple words.

Estimated Aldar Salary in the UAE
Salary depends on the job, experience, department and level.
Based on general UAE market estimates, salary ranges may be approximately:
Entry level: AED 4,000–7,000
Mid level: AED 8,000–12,000+
Senior level / management: AED 25,000–35,000+
Please note: These are only estimates and are not official Aldar salary figures. Actual salary can be different depending on the position and candidate.
Always check your official offer letter for your exact salary, allowances, bonus and benefits.

Pro Tip From RK UAE HUB
If you are seriously interested in Aldar careers, try to customize your CV for the specific Aldar job you are applying for.
For example, if you are applying for an accounting position, highlight your accounting experience, ERP knowledge, Excel, reconciliation, reporting, accounts payable or other relevant skills.
If you are applying for a sales position, highlight your sales targets, customer handling, negotiation, lead generation and UAE market experience.
Also, keeping your LinkedIn profile professional can help. You can follow Aldar and relevant professionals in the UAE real estate industry to learn more about the market and career opportunities.
But remember one important thing:
Don't add "Aldar" keywords everywhere just to make your CV look relevant. Your CV should be honest and based on your real experience.
